Precision Engineering for Unwavering Control


This joystick replacement utilizes Hall Effect sensors, a fundamental departure from traditional mechanical potentiometers. These sensors detect magnetic field changes rather than physical contact, which inherently eliminates wear and tear on moving parts.

The Imperative of Zero Drift


Stick drift manifests as unintended movement inputs, even when the joystick is at rest. This phenomenon is a direct consequence of wear on the internal potentiometers, causing resistance values to fluctuate erratically.
